Luna sat prone on the garden’s soft green blanket of grass dimly illuminated by the moon. Her horn shone with a midnight blue aura as she delicately painted her celestial canvas. Placing the last finishing touches upon it, her aura dimmed then faded as she lowered her gaze to that of the expansive garden surrounding her.
Earlier that day, she had greeted her sister and the two of them had a brisk evening meal before her nightly duties began. Then she had exited the castle to bask in the silence of the small treeless clearing near the center of the royal garden.
However, now that her nightly duty was completed, she bent her neck down and rested her head onto the lush grass. She inhaled deeply and relaxed as she breath trickled out. She admired the dancing shadows cast by the surrounding forests as they swayed in the light breeze.
Thought you could just leave me? a rasping voice not unlike Luna’s spoke.
Luna’s ears twitched as she lifted her head and scanned the field around her.
“Who’s there?” she questioned the silent night.
A fine black mist condensed in front of her. The voice spoke up once more as it circled her prone body.
“No-”
Well well well, I expected a certain somepony to remember me.
Luna’s eyes bolted open as she launched herself to her hooves. Squeezing her eyes shut, she yelled at the mist floating around her, “You’re not real! You don’t exist! You’re nothing but a figment of my imagination! Be gone!”
A soft chuckle reverberated throughout the otherwise silent clearing. Luna’s ears splayed against the side of her head as she tried to block out the laughter.
Oh- it chuckled again -But I am!
Loud cracks sounded off as the trees surrounding Luna stretched up to touch the night sky. The moonlight that had once lit up the clearing with its brilliant luminosity was blocked by the ever-growing trees.
Unlike herself, Luna shied away from the shadows that descended upon her. Spreading her wings, she tried to take off; however, the oppressive shadows solidified around her and blocked both her escape and the precious light that gave her sight.
You need me.
Luna stood still as she stared blind into the void that enveloped her.
“I don’t want you!”
A pair of predatory eyes with slits for pupils appeared before Luna.
Yes, you do. Without me you are nothing. Without me ourmoon will always be outshone by that selfish ‘sister’ of ours, it spoke with a hint of distaste.
Luna bared her teeth as she glared at the eyes watching her with the gaze of a hawk preparing to dive for its prey.
“Leave me! You have no power over me!”
Luna dropped to the ground and writhed in pain as it screeched back at her, You are nothing! Nothing! You need me!
She fought back the pain and struggled to pull herself up off the ground.
“I don’t nee-”
A new wave of pain sent Luna back to the ground. She screamed in pain as the void struggled to taint her very being.
Accept your fate and join me! We will rule over all of Equestria!
Summoning strength from deep within her core, Luna forced herself up off of the cold ground. She shivered as a cold wind swept past her; however, it did not stop her declaration, “I will never! The night will never be corrupted!”
A large pulse of magic exploded from her horn into a shock wave that shook the very fabric of the shadows that consumed her sight. A section of the dome became slightly transparent as it rippled and revealed traces of moonlight on the other side. She saw an opportunity to escape and blasted the dome surrounding her with another blast of magic.
The voice bellowed as instead of shattering the shadows, Luna’s second blast of magic strengthened them even further. Once again turning them opaque once more.
Again shrouded in pure darkness, Luna blindly stumbled back and fell onto her haunches.
“No… This can’t be happening,” she spoke softly to herself.
It’s over. However, I am giving you a choice.
Emerging from the shadows, an ethereal dagger with colors of the midnight sky floated in front of Luna.
Join me-
Luna stood back up and blasted continuous streams of magic at the shadows imprisoning her.
Or kill yourself.
Luna lowered her head as her breath turned erratic after her spells scattered as they impacted her prison. With a final desperate attempt to free herself, Luna shot one more bolt at it. She slumped down as the bolt copied her previous attempts and dissipated upon impact.
Your choice.
Luna struggled to lift herself onto her hooves, but once she did, she stared at the dagger still floating in front of her.
You cannot rid yourself of me and live.
Luna stood silent as she pondered her choices.
I am the greed in your heart and the corruption tainting your soul.
She grasped the handle of the dagger with her magic and pointed it at herself. She sighed, closed her eyes, whispered, “I’m sorry, Sister.”
A tear streamed down her face as she plunged the dagger into her exposed chest. She let go of the dagger and collapsed onto her side onto the ground.
Yes, the shadows rejoiced, You fool actually did it!
The dagger itself dispersed into nothing as Luna gasped for breath. Her prison scattered into a fine mist then floated towards her struggling body. It flowed into her from the hole she had bore into her own chest.
She convulsed as the hole in her chest closed itself; however, a transformation originated from where she impaled herself: Her blue pelt faded to black as the black of her cutie mark stained itself a dark purple. As the change rippled across her body, more of her features dissolved into nightmareish versions of themselves. Her limbs and horn elongated as her mane became even more translucent and her pupils tightened into slits exactly like the eyes that had watched her from her shadowy prison.
Her body stilled after the changes. After a few moments, she shifted and pulled herself up onto her hooves. Lifting her head up to the night sky, she yelled, “Remember this day, Luna, for it was your last. From this moment forth, I will rule forever!”
